How much does it cost to rent a home in Coral Gables?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Coral Gables 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,689 | $1,700 | $10,000+ |
Coral Gables 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$6,979 | $1,950 | $10,000+ |
Coral Gables 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$10,218 | $2,650 | $10,000+ |
Coral Gables 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$18,100 | $4,950 | $10,000+ |
Coral Gables 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$32,434 | $6,750 | $10,000+ |
Coral Gables 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$35,676 | $7,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Coral Gables
What type of rentals are currently available in Coral Gables?
There are currently 1903 Apartments for Rent in Coral Gables, FL with pricing that ranges from $1,200 to $15,410. There are also 1522 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Coral Gables ranging from $1,400 to $80,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Coral Gables?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Coral Gables ranges from $1,400 to $80,000 with an average monthly rent of $17,178.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Coral Gables?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Coral Gables range from $2,000 to $13,920,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,950 to $33,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,650 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,300.
